To solve this system of equations, we can use the method of substitution.
Step 1: Solve one of the equations for one variable in terms of the other variable.
Let's solve the second equation for x in terms of y:
x - 2y = -1
x = 2y - 1
Step 2: Substitute the expression for x from Step 1 into the other equation.
3(2y - 1) + 2y = 13
Step 3: Simplify and solve for y.
6y - 3 + 2y = 13
8y - 3 = 13
8y = 16
y = 2
Step 4: Substitute the value of y into one of the original equations to solve for x.
x - 2(2) = -1
x - 4 = -1
x = 3
The solution to the system of equations is x = 3 and y = 2.
